The right lunch venue may set the tone for success in Thousand Oaks’ thriving corporate culture, where business transactions are frequently made over a meal. Whether you’re hosting executive meetings, impressing a client, or planning team strategy sessions, the ideal setting balances culinary excellence with professionalism and privacy. Thousand Oaks offers a selection of upscale dining spots tailored to meet the needs of business professionals — and one standout is Boccaccio’s, renowned for its lakefront setting and executive-friendly private dining amenities.
Boccaccio’s: Where Business Meets Sophistication
Tucked along the peaceful shoreline of Westlake Lake, Boccaccio’s offers one of the most scenic and functional venues for corporate lunches in the region. Its combination of old-world charm and modern hospitality makes it an excellent choice for executives who value ambiance and efficiency.
Private Dining For Up To 30 Guests
The crown jewel of Boccaccio’s business offering is its private dining room, which accommodates up to 30 guests. It’s fully equipped for corporate presentations, executive meetings, and private luncheons, offering both privacy and comfort in a serene lakeside environment. Whether you’re discussing quarterly results or finalizing a major partnership, the intimate space helps set a professional tone without sacrificing style.
Lakefront Setting That Inspires
Few business lunch spots in Thousand Oaks can rival the ambiance at Boccaccio’s. The gentle breeze off the lake, the panoramic views, and the soft sounds of water lapping nearby create a calm backdrop that encourages meaningful conversations. It’s the kind of setting that leaves a lasting impression — making it especially effective when entertaining clients or celebrating milestones with your team.
Flexible Business Lunch Packages
Recognizing the unique demands of corporate diners, Boccaccio’s offers customizable lunch packages designed to suit a variety of business needs. From multi-course plated meals to shareable platters and à la carte selections, their menus are tailored to suit both time-sensitive meetings and extended luncheons. Their dedicated staff ensures timely service so your meeting schedule stays on track without compromising the dining experience. You can explore their menu and private dining options by visiting their business lunch private dining Thousand Oaks page.
Other Top Business Lunch Venues With Private Dining In Thousand Oaks
While Boccaccio’s stands out for its lakefront elegance and meeting-friendly setup, several other restaurants in Thousand Oaks cater to the business crowd with upscale settings and private dining rooms.
Mastro’s Steakhouse – High-End Dining In A Discreet Setting
For executives seeking an elevated steakhouse experience, Mastro’s offers private dining with all the luxury you’d expect. It’s a popular spot for deal-closing dinners and board member luncheons, thanks to its prime cuts and extensive wine list. The low lighting, attentive service, and plush seating make it ideal for confidential discussions.
The Grill On The Alley – Classic American Fare, Corporate-Friendly
Located nearby in Westlake Village, The Grill on the Alley provides a more traditional American setting that still retains a strong business appeal. Private rooms are available for mid-sized groups, and their reliable lunch menu includes everything from fresh salads to hearty mains. It’s a favorite for recurring lunch meetings with regular clients.
Mediterraneo – Stylish, Upscale, And Efficient
Offering a chic European vibe, Mediterraneo caters to businesses looking for a refined yet relaxed lunch setting. Their private dining room provides full-service amenities, and the menu’s Mediterranean influence keeps the experience fresh and flavorful. It’s particularly suited for those wanting to impress international clients or enjoy a more creative culinary experience.
Why Private Dining Makes A Difference For Business Lunches?
Choosing a restaurant with private dining capabilities offers more than just a quiet space. It sends a clear message: your business is worth the extra attention to detail. Whether it’s the ability to speak freely without background noise or having dedicated service staff, private rooms enhance both the efficiency and professionalism of any business meal.
For teams, it fosters camaraderie and helps reinforce a sense of occasion. For client meetings, it adds an extra layer of polish that can elevate negotiations or celebrate deals. With a space like Boccaccio’s private room, the entire environment works in harmony to support your business goals.
Final Thoughts
Thousand Oaks offers no shortage of restaurants, but few strike the perfect balance of privacy, elegance, and professionalism like Boccaccio’s. Its lakefront location, tailored lunch packages, and private dining space for up to 30 guests make it the top choice for businesses seeking more than just a meal — but a place to connect, strategize, and grow. Whether you’re hosting quarterly reviews, pitching a big idea, or entertaining valued partners, selecting the right lunch venue sets the tone. And with standout options like Boccaccio’s and other refined establishments in the area, you’ll find that productive business and exceptional dining go hand in hand in Thousand Oaks.
Dispensaries are looking for better, more effective methods to stand out in a competitive market…
Dining out is more than just satisfying hunger—it’s an experience. People visit restaurants not only…
Food is much more than fuel—it is a powerful symbol of connection, belonging, and identity.…
Superfoods have become a buzzword in the world of nutrition, but they’re more than just…
In an age where digital innovation touches every aspect of our lives, the liquor industry…
The sensation of entering a traditional butcher shop is a welcome change from the world…
This website uses cookies.